确定函数或变量是否存在于Javascript中。
复制代码代码如下所示:
功能isexitsfunction(funcname){
{试
如果(typeof(eval(funcname))= =功能){
返回true;
}
catch(e){ }
返回false;
}
两。PHP常用的判断函数是否存在
复制代码代码如下所示:
如果(typeof String.prototype.endsWith!= 'function){
string.prototype.endswith =功能(后缀){
返回this.indexof(后缀,this.length = - 1 -后缀。长度);
};
}
三。确定js函数是否存在或是否存在。
假设funcname是函数名,可以通过以下方法来实现目标
必须添加尝试catch块,否则将无法工作。
复制代码代码如下所示:
尝试
{
如果(typeof(eval(funcname))= =函数)
{
FuncName();
}
} catch(e)
{
警报(不是函数);
}
四。是否有指定的变量
复制代码代码如下所示:
功能isexitsvariable(变量名){
{试
如果(typeof(变量名)= undefined){
警告(值未定义);
返回false;
{人}
警告(值为真);
返回true;
}
catch(e){ }
返回false;
}